The center coil is the primary, and the two outer coils are the top and … A transducer is a device that converts energy from one form to another. Usually a transducer converts a signal in one form of energy to a signal in another. Transducers are often employed at the boundaries of automation, measurement, and control systems, where electrical signals are converted to and from other physical quantities (energy, force, torque, light, motion, position, etc.). The process of converting one form of energy to another is known as transduction.

Strain Gauges HBM strain gauges for … WebA linear potentiometer is a type of position sensor. They are used to measure displacement along a single axis, either up and down or left and right. Linear potentiometers are often rod actuated and connected to an internal slider or wiper carrier. The rod will be connected to a device or object which requires measurement.

WebSep 15, 2024 · A Linear Transducer is a type of position sensor which is used to measure movement in a linear fashion. They do this by converting the linear displacement into electrical signals proportional to the displacement making it usable by machines.
